#SanctionAviationFuel
This campaign aims to stop the export of aviation fuel that enables the Myanmar junta’s airstrikes, which have led to significant civilian casualties. We urge governments and companies to cut off these supply chains to prevent aviation fuel from reaching Myanmar’s military.
Why This Campaign Matters
Problem Statement
The Myanmar junta has been using aviation fuel to conduct airstrikes against civilians, leading to widespread death, injury, and destruction. Cutting off the supply of aviation fuel is essential to reducing their capacity to commit these human rights abuses.
